Fluid heaters are used in industrial environments to heat thermal and process fluids of all types; and the heated fluids are used in processes such as textile drying, pressboard manufacturing, gas sweetening, chemical synthesis, plastic molding, hot galvanizing, laminating, dry cleaning and food processing.
The 2011 NFPA 87: Recommended Practice for Fluid Heaters is a brand-new document created in response to requests from manufacturers, insurance companies, trade associations, and users for safety guidance for fuel-fired and electric fluid heaters. Comprehensive coverage includes recommendations on:
- Location and construction
- Heating systems
- Commissioning and operations
- Maintenance, inspection, and testing
- Heating system safety equipment and application
